The Norwesco Polyethylene Stand for the 175 and 310 Cone Bottom Norwesco Tanks (MPN N-60119) is a vertical cone-bottom mixing vessel sized for batch chemistry, agricultural spray formulation, and aquaculture operations where residual liquid in a flat-bottom tank would cause carry-over contamination.

Design

  • Conical bottom geometry ensures complete batch evacuation through the centered drain outlet
  • Stand cross-bracing rated for the tank's full-load weight (water at 8.34 lb/gal × capacity for water service)
  • Top manway sized for installation of overhead agitator, mixer, or sample-port assembly
  • Bottom outlet drain accepts standard polyethylene or PVC bulkhead-fitting connections
  • One-piece rotomolded shell — no welded seam at the cone-to-cylinder transition

Installation

The integrated steel stand sets directly on a level concrete pad with anchor-bolt mounting. Confirm pad bearing meets the filled-tank load at the application SG. Install a bottom-outlet shutoff valve before commissioning batch service.

Common applications

  • Pharmaceutical and nutraceutical batch-formulation and ingredient-staging service
  • Process chemistry batch mixing in coatings, adhesives, and resin formulation
  • Agricultural spray-formulation tank for custom blending of pesticide, herbicide, and fertilizer concentrates
  • Aquaculture hatchery and grow-out feed-water mixing and dosing
  • Dairy clean-in-place (CIP) sanitizer staging and recovery
  • Wastewater pH-adjustment and chemical-precipitation reaction holding

Compatibility & compliance

Tank shell meets ASTM D1998 for atmospheric polyethylene service. Steel stand finish (galvanized or powder-coat) is selected for outdoor or indoor environment — specify when ordering. Not rated for pressurized service, vacuum service, or chemical service beyond the OEM compatibility chart for the tank-shell resin.
